What is Steel Design?

You may have already come across the term “industrial partitions.” However, Steel Design goes further. It is a structural system where honest steel plays the leading role. Instead of wide wooden frames, we work here with subtle steel profiles that hold large glass surfaces.

This construction allows for something that classic doors cannot: the creation of a fixed wall or door leaf that is incredibly slim, yet structurally strong and stable. It is an architectural element that brings geometry and order to an interior without making it feel overwhelmed.

Steel as a Chameleon: Color Exactly to Your Taste

We often automatically associate steel elements with the strict black color of industrial lofts. However, in our interpretation, Steel Design is much more versatile. We treat the steel profile as a foundation which, thanks to powder coating options, can perfectly blend with your vision of a home.

You are not limited to just a basic palette. If you want the steel lines to gently follow the color of your walls, match the shade of your kitchen units, or conversely, create a bold standalone feature in the interior, lacquering makes it possible.
